2016-05-25libceph: variable-sized ceph_object_idIlya Dryomov
Currently ceph_object_id can hold object names of up to 100 (CEPH_MAX_OID_NAME_LEN) characters. This is enough for all use cases, expect one - long rbd image names: - a format 1 header is named "<imgname>.rbd" - an object that points to a format 2 header is named "rbd_id.<imgname>" We operate on these potentially long-named objects during rbd map, and, for format 1 images, during header refresh. (A format 2 header name is a small system-generated string.) Lift this 100 character limit by making ceph_object_id be able to point to an externally-allocated string. Apart from being able to work with almost arbitrarily-long named objects, this allows us to reduce the size of ceph_object_id from >100 bytes to 64 bytes. 2016-03-31posix_acl: Inode acl caching fixesAndreas Gruenbacher
When get_acl() is called for an inode whose ACL is not cached yet, the get_acl inode operation is called to fetch the ACL from the filesystem. The inode operation is responsible for updating the cached acl with set_cached_acl(). This is done without locking at the VFS level, so another task can call set_cached_acl() or forget_cached_acl() before the get_acl inode operation gets to calling set_cached_acl(), and then get_acl's call to set_cached_acl() results in caching an outdate ACL. Prevent this from happening by setting the cached ACL pointer to a task-specific sentinel value before calling the get_acl inode operation. Move the responsibility for updating the cached ACL from the get_acl inode operations to get_acl(). There, only set the cached ACL if the sentinel value hasn't changed. The sentinel values are chosen to have odd values. Likewise, the value of ACL_NOT_CACHED is odd. In contrast, ACL object pointers always have an even value (ACLs are aligned in memory). This allows to distinguish uncached ACLs values from ACL objects. In addition, switch from guarding inode->i_acl and inode->i_default_acl upates by the inode->i_lock spinlock to using xchg() and cmpxchg(). Filesystems that do not want ACLs returned from their get_acl inode operations to be cached must call forget_cached_acl() to prevent the VFS from doing so. 2016-03-25ceph: use lookup request to revalidate dentryYan, Zheng
If dentry has no lease, ceph_d_revalidate() previously return 0. This causes VFS to invalidate the dentry and create a new dentry for later lookup. Invalidating a dentry also detach any underneath mount points. So mount point inside cephfs can disapear mystically (even the mount point is not modified by other hosts). The fix is using lookup request to revalidate dentry without lease. This can partly solve the mount points disapear issue (as long as the mount point is not modified by other hosts) Signed-off-by: Yan, Zheng <zyan@redhat.com>

2016-03-25ceph: fix security xattr deadlockYan, Zheng
When security is enabled, security module can call filesystem's getxattr/setxattr callbacks during d_instantiate(). For cephfs, d_instantiate() is usually called by MDS' dispatch thread, while handling MDS reply. If the MDS reply does not include xattrs and corresponding caps, getxattr/setxattr need to send a new request to MDS and waits for the reply. This makes MDS' dispatch sleep, nobody handles later MDS replies. The fix is make sure lookup/atomic_open reply include xattrs and corresponding caps. So getxattr can be handled by cached xattrs. This requires some modification to both MDS and request message. (Client tells MDS what caps it wants; MDS encodes proper caps in the reply) Smack security module may call setxattr during d_instantiate(). Unlike getxattr, we can't force MDS to issue CEPH_CAP_XATTR_EXCL to us. So just make setxattr return error when called by MDS' dispatch thread. Signed-off-by: Yan, Zheng <zyan@redhat.com>

2016-03-25libceph: revamp subs code, switch to SUBSCRIBE2 protocolIlya Dryomov
It is currently hard-coded in the mon_client that mdsmap and monmap subs are continuous, while osdmap sub is always "onetime". To better handle full clusters/pools in the osd_client, we need to be able to issue continuous osdmap subs. Revamp subs code to allow us to specify for each sub whether it should be continuous or not. Although not strictly required for the above, switch to SUBSCRIBE2 protocol while at it, eliminating the ambiguity between a request for "every map since X" and a request for "just the latest" when we don't have a map yet (i.e. have epoch 0). SUBSCRIBE2 feature bit is now required - it's been supported since pre-argonaut (2010). Move "got mdsmap" call to the end of ceph_mdsc_handle_map() - calling in before we validate the epoch and successfully install the new map can mess up mon_client sub state. 2016-01-21ceph: Asynchronous IO supportYan, Zheng
The basic idea of AIO support is simple, just call kiocb::ki_complete() in OSD request's complete callback. But there are several special cases. when IO span multiple objects, we need to wait until all OSD requests are complete, then call kiocb::ki_complete(). Error handling in this case is tricky too. For simplify, AIO both span multiple objects and extends i_size are not allowed. Another special case is check EOF for reading (other client can write to the file and extend i_size concurrently). For simplify, the direct-IO/AIO code path does do the check, fallback to normal syn read instead. Signed-off-by: Yan, Zheng <zyan@redhat.com>
